Transaction 8877efc0926b7dd719d83ccedf9bfba77a7c755fad782a1f7e05a5f4e76e16cf
1 Input
1 Output
-
8877efc0926b7dd719d83ccedf9bfba77a7c755fad782a1f7e05a5f4e76e16cf:0
- value
- 14214521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0840c9d4ab9246b94a4236d58796f778027155e4 OP_EQUAL
- address
- 32Sewey9uUKcD59hQWmZPJNsTeZRjNM9tw